linux--mysqlデータベースにログインして「Access denied for user'root'@'localhost'(using password:YES)」という問題を解決します.
504 ワード
私のプラットフォームはredhat-linuxで、他のバージョンのlinuxは同じです.
以下の手順に従って実行してください.親測定は有効です.1.rootユーザーに切り替え、mysqlサービスを停止します.
以下の手順に従って実行してください.親測定は有効です.1.rootユーザーに切り替え、mysqlサービスを停止します.
service mysqld stop
.2.現在の端末にmysqld_safe --user=mysql --skip-grant-tables --skip-networking
を入力します.3.新しい端末入力mysql
を開きます.4.mysqlに入ったら、update mysql.user set password=PASSWORD('123456') where user='root';
を入力してパスワードを変更します.5.リフレッシュflush priviledges;
終了quit;
6.mysqldサービスを再起動しますservice mysqld restart